⚙️ THE FRIDAY PROOF CHECK

Before you shut it down today, answer these five:

1. How Many Leads Came In?

Use a number.

Not a guess.

2. How Many Follow-Ups Went Out?

Fortunes hide in follow-up.

3. How Much Revenue Closed?

Facts only.

4. What Marketing Was Sent?

Examples:

  • Email newsletter

  • Facebook post

  • Referral ask

  • Ad campaign

  • Review request

5. What Broke This Week?

That is not failure.

That is your next upgrade.

📈 WHAT THIS LOOKS LIKE

Let’s say you run a mobile notary business.

Old Friday:

  • Tired

  • Guessing

  • Unsure what worked

  • Hoping next week improves

New Friday:

  • 9 leads came in

  • 6 booked

  • 2 came from referrals

  • Same-day jobs paid highest

  • Slow replies cost 1 deal

Now next week has direction.

That is how owners grow.

🧭 15-MINUTE FRIDAY RESET

Before tonight:

☑ Count leads
☑ Count sales
☑ Count follow-ups
☑ Write top lesson learned
☑ Pick one fix for Monday

Do this every Friday.

You will pass people who live on motivation.
